Pack 126 is located in San Antonio, Texas and has students at the following elementary schools: Behlau, Forester, Mora, and Lieck.
Cub Scouts offers age-appropriate activities for children ranging from Kindergarten (age 5) to Fifth grade (age 10).
We meet every Wednesday evening in the Behlau Elementary School Cafeteria at 6:30 with the exception of days when there is no school. Generally the second Wednesday of the month is our Pack meeting where we do large group activities and award our scouts for their achivements over the past month. All other Wednesday's are Den meetings where we do small group activities led by trained adult leaders.
We are a family pack and require a parent or guardian to be present during meetings to assist with activities. This ensures that everyone, even parents and guardians, can create lasting memories and develop new skills.
We encourage everyone with either boys or girls to come visit our Pack during any meeting we host on Wednesday nights. We also typically do one outing per month such as a campout, hike, service project, fishing, or some other outdoor-focused activity (learning is optional but fun is mandatory!)
